Students must formally declare a minor, similar to the process by which they declare the major. [10] He was present in Columbus on May 17, 1935, when Kent native Governor Martin L. Davey signed a bill that allowed Kent State and Bowling Green to add schools of business administration and graduate programs, giving them each university status; the college's name was thus changed to Kent State University. In 1915, the school was renamed Kent State Normal College[13] due to the addition of four-year degrees. Fifteen years later, the name of the school was changed to Kent State College, and degree options in the arts and sciences were added to the curriculum. WKSU was established by the university in 1950[91] as an extension of the Kent State Radio Workshop,[92] which up to that point produced scripted radio programs for broadcast on commercial radio stations dating back to 1935.
